The Best Time to Buy a Car in Accra
The car market in Accra is relatively stable throughout the year, but there are a few times when prices tend to be lower. One of the best times to buy a car is during the festive season, particularly in December. At this time, dealerships tend to offer discounts and promotions to attract customers. Another good time to buy a car is towards the end of the year when dealerships are looking to clear out old stock to make room for new models.
The Most Popular Cars in Accra
The car market in Accra is diverse, with a wide range of models and makes available. However, there are a few cars that are particularly popular among buyers. These include Toyota, Hyundai, Nissan, and Kia. These brands are known for their reliability, fuel efficiency, and affordability, making them ideal for the Ghanaian market.

Where to Buy a Car in Accra
There are several places to buy a car in Accra, including dealerships, showrooms, and private sellers. Dealerships and showrooms offer new and used cars and often provide financing options. Private sellers may offer lower prices but may not provide financing or warranties. It’s important to do your research and compare prices and features before making a purchase.
Financing Options
If you’re unable to pay for a car outright, there are several financing options available in Accra. Banks and other financial institutions offer car loans with varying interest rates and repayment periods. Dealerships and showrooms also offer financing options, often with lower interest rates than banks. It’s important to compare these options and choose the one that’s best for your budget.

Complete Table of Car for Sale in Accra, Ghana
Brand | Model | Price Range |
---|---|---|
Toyota | Corolla | $10,000 – $25,000 |
Hyundai | Accent | $8,000 – $20,000 |
Nissan | Sentra | $9,000 – $23,000 |
Kia | Rio | $10,000 – $22,000 |
Toyota | Rav4 | $18,000 – $30,000 |
Hyundai | Tucson | $17,000 – $27,000 |
Nissan | X-Trail | $20,000 – $35,000 |
Kia | Sportage | $18,000 – $30,000 |
